Output dd3ea383267e9dd95fc7ea7312a9b910dd347d06fab526e2bf76e808b4db76f8:0

value
132276
script pubkey
OP_0 OP_PUSHBYTES_20 5600962b642fc28543fbf54a5614c1ffd43a35ae
address
bc1q2cqfv2my9lpg2slm7499v9xpll2r5ddwas30su
transaction
dd3ea383267e9dd95fc7ea7312a9b910dd347d06fab526e2bf76e808b4db76f8
confirmations
49102
spent
true